Objective. To determine the epidemiological, clinical, electrocardiographic, imaging characteristics and main therapeutic strategies performed in patients with arrhythmogenic cardiomyopathy treated in a national reference cardiovascular institute. Materials and methods. Observational, descriptive and retrospective study that attempts to identify the clinical characteristics, complementary tests and therapeutic strategies performed in patients with arrhythmogenic cardiomyopathy treated at the National Cardiovascular Institute - INCOR EsSalud in Lima, Peru. Results. Thirteen patients were found with arrhythmogenic cardiomyopathy. The median age at which the diagnosis was made was 38.2 years and 69.3% of those affected were male.
